The Indian Air Force proved its capability to strike down a Chinese spy balloon type target at a very high altitude of 55,000 plus feet along the eastern front in recent times.
“The IAF has asked the original equipment manufacturer Dassault Aviation to integrate Indian-made weapons like the Smart Anti Airfield Weapon (SAAW) and the Astra air-to-air missile with the Rafale which has been in service with the IAF since 2020,” defence officials told ANI.
